How does work?

Depending on what you’re looking for, offers counseling for households, couples, or people. You create an account and submit a questionnaire to discover the ideal match.

Throughout the questionnaire, you’re able to list out your therapist preferences, including their gender, religious beliefs, age, sexual orientation, language, in addition to what problems you’re hoping to tackle, and how essential it is that your counselor be well versed in those subjects.

It can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a number of days to be matched to an in-state counselor.

According to, counselors are accredited, trained, experienced, and accredited psychologists, marriage and family therapists, scientific social workers, or certified professional therapists.

All the company’s counselors have a master’s or doctorate degree and have at least 3 years and 2,000 hours of experience as psychological health specialists.

If you do not like who you’re coupled with, you can merely email to be reassigned.

You can right away begin messaging them in a personal and protected chat room when you have actually been matched with a therapist.

The chat room is accessible at any time as long as your device has reliable internet. Messaging isn’t carried out in real-time, so there’s no surefire reaction time from your therapist. As a result, you’re free to message your counselor at any hour of the day.

Your therapist will reply with concerns, homework, feedback, or assistance, and the app will inform you of their reaction.

The conversations are saved in the chat room so you’re complimentary to go over and show whenever you ‘d like. Every conversation is also safeguarded by rigorous federal and state HIPAA laws.

Not everyone is completely encouraged that moving psychological health care online is the way forward. “You get to know not only what it’s like to talk to the person, however how it feels to be in a room with them.

” I’ve carried out some research into Skype counselling,” states London-based psychotherapist Dr Aaron Balick, “and it’s not the ‘practical equivalent’ of conventional counselling; it’s just not quite the same thing. It’s truly essential that people who participate in it understand that it’s a various experience from being in the room with somebody, speaking face-to-face.”

Bbc

” In terms of accessibility, it’s a good start and certainly much better than absolutely nothing. It’ll hopefully lead them to eventually revealing up in the room.

In cases of mild depression, the NHS is now directing some patients towards online programs rather than in person counselling, a phenomenon that worries Dr Balick.

” My worry is that it’s happening a growing number of for financial factors, rather than due to the fact that it’s what’s finest for people. That’s not great if it’s rolled out simply to save money and there aren’t critical concerns being asked about these services. Then, I’m always very sceptical of people who are either extremely extremely professional or extremely really versus online psychological health care. It’s a case of asking the right concerns.”

How does it work?

As seen on FB (by me, anyhow), US company is the corporate behemoth of the e-counselling video game. They declare to have 500 certified counsellors working for them, each with at least three years of experience.

After filling in a questionnaire to ascertain what particular flavour of mental you are, you’re coupled with a counsellor, who you can mercilessly switch for a various one at any time. (I got Dr. Laura Dabney, from Virginia). You then start an instantaneous messaged therapy session that both you and your counsellor can drop in and out of, and which could, in theory, go on and on till among you ultimately died.

What does it cost?

You get a totally free seven-day trial – similar to a free Netflix or Amazon Prime trial, except with way more questions about what your youth resembled. After that, it costs from �,� 24.50 a week for unlimited message-based counselling and one ‘free’ phone session with your counsellor per month.
